How to Build Hot Rod Chassis
From one of the true legends in hot rodding comes the most complete and up-to-date guide to building hot rod chassis ever offered. Applicable to any make car or pickup truck, this guide covers frame repair, modification and construction, how to correctly install independent front and rear suspensions, solid front and rear axles, how to select springs, shocks, brakes and steering, how to make your hot rod handle, and more. Four-Wheeler Chassis and Suspension Handbook
The key to making the most out of an off-road truck's performance on the rough terrain favored by enthusiasts lies with suspension and chassis modifications. In order to cover rocky climbs, deep mudholes, and other rugged obstacles, off-roaders modify the truck to give added ground clearance and increased articulation. Here, the best off-road articles from Four Wheeler magazine have been compiled to create this in-depth guide to maximizing off-road performance of your four-wheel-drive truck or SUV. Automotive Upholstery Handbook
In this revised edition, learn to make and install complete interiors in your car, truck or van. The author teaches you how to sew like an expert, and avoid costly mistakes. Learn to recover and build bench bucket seats, make headliners and carpets, plus how to build boat seats from scratch.
